The green light was long overdue: since October 10, 2025, the vaccine against pneumococcal infections has been officially reimbursed for all people over 65 years of age in France. Until now, this care has only concerned seniors with co-morbidities. A major change was made by decree and published in the Official Journal, which is taking place as the winter season approaches, a critical period for this type of infection.
